Kai Leschonski is a PhD student at the Technical University of Denmark (DTU) specializing in food science. He has conducted significant research in the field of gut bacteria and their interaction with dietary components, particularly focusing on arabinoxylo-oligosaccharides (AXOS). As part of his research, he explores the structure-dependent stimulation of gut bacteria to enhance understanding of prebiotics and their effects on gut health. His work contributes to ongoing projects aimed at developing precision prebiotics and understanding their role in nutrition and health.
